Rinse the okra thoroughly under cold water to remove any dirt and pat them dry with a clean kitchen towel.
Trim the ends of the okra by cutting off the stem end but be careful not to cut into the pod itself to prevent a slimy texture.
Fill a large pot with 2 cups of water and bring it to a boil over medium-high heat.
Once the water is boiling, place a steamer basket into the pot, ensuring that the base of the basket is above the water level.
Arrange the okra in a single layer on the steamer basket, and sprinkle it with 1 teaspoon of salt.
Cover the pot with a lid and steam the okra for about 8-10 minutes or until tender but still crisp. Avoid overcooking to prevent the okra from becoming slimy.
Once cooked, carefully remove the steamer basket from the pot using tongs or oven mitts.
Transfer the steamed okra to a serving dish, squeeze 1 tablespoon of lemon juice over the top, and dot with 1 tablespoon of butter for added flavor.
Serve immediately while hot as a side dish, and enjoy the simple and delicious flavors of steamed okra.
